Abstract
Postoperative hypoxia occurs to a significant degree in healthy patients breathing air following surgery. The preoperative values are lower than was previously thought. The possible aetiological factors and their prevention have been discussed, and suggestions have been made to minimize the decrease in postoperative arterial oxygen tension. © 1968 Canadian Anesthesiologists.
